Nope, doesn't work that way. The Flames 100% maximize revenue with their ticket pricing.
They strike what they believe to be the perfect balance of selling seats for the highest possible price with some empty seats (17000 sold at X dollars beats 19000 sold at less dollars). If advertising disappeared in a hypothetical scenario they wouldn't be able to tap into extra revenue that pisses off the fans, as that's what they're doing now, as far as the market will possibly bare.
They would at that point only start hurting their own bottom line while fans started to just watch from home.
